Louis Henry Dewey Hudson (born May 16, 1898 in Thamesville , Ontario , † June 24, 1975 ) was a Canadian ice hockey player .

At the 1928 Winter Olympics in St. Moritz , he won the gold medal in the Olympic ice hockey tournament with the Canadian national team . At the 1924 Winter Olympics in Chamonix , he had already been nominated as a reserve player for the Canadians. But since he was not used, he did not receive a gold medal.
